最近與很多朋友談到OPC UA TSN,大家都還挺感興趣,因此藉着要爲會議寫一份Q&A機會把思路整理,也與大家分享,另外也是公衆號有快一個月沒有內容了,實在是覺得需要貢獻。

1.TSN技術是怎麼發展而來?

TSN-Time Sensitive Network,很有意思的是,TSN最初源於音/視頻通信,即在劇院的音視頻方面的信號傳輸,就像世界盃會有非常多的攝像機位,高清視頻與音頻需要同步,並容量較大。後來汽車行業將其應用於未來的輔助駕駛(ADAS),開發了IEEE802.1AVB(Audio/Video Bridge),在2012年IEEE成立了IEEE802.1TSN工作組,擬將其應用於工業實時通信,以解決目前標準以太網無法提供實時數據傳輸問題,以及在同一通道中傳輸不同類型數據(週期性與非週期性數據)。

2.OPCUA TSN屬於誰家?

OPC UA TSN嚴格意義是“標準與規範”,實現的硬件軟件根據不同廠商自己定義,例如OPCUA是跨平臺的在Windows,Linux,VxWorks等不同操作系統均可實現,而TSN可以採用不同家公司的處理器Intel、XINLINX、TI、ADI等均提供相應的開發支持服務。

OPC UA由OPC UA基金會運營,它是非盈利組織,而TSN則由AVnu、IIC、OPC UA基金會成立的非盈利組織共同運營,推動此項技術的發展,因此,OPC UA TSN技術不屬於私有技術,任何加入OPC UA基金會的公司都可分享此項技術。

3.OPC UA TSN會替代現有的總線嗎?

就短期而言,尚不會替代目前的POWERLINK、Profinet等現場總線以及基於以太網的實時總線技術,畢竟現存技術的安裝節點量非常大,會有一個較長的過程,TSN目前相關的標準在IEEE剛剛完成(IEEE802.1ASrev,IEEE802.1Qbv,IEEE802.1Qbu,有些標準尚未完全制定完成(IEEE902.1Qcc),而且產品方面是測試階段,按計劃2019年初貝加萊會先推出批量化集成TSN的I/O與控制器產品,而OPC UA則在現有的很多主流的控制器中已經部分或完全集成。

但是,OPC UA TSN是工業互聯網,協同製造的關鍵,必須通過此通道才能實現真正的垂直、水平、端到端的集成,因此,它是一個必然的趨勢,包括來自IT領域的企業如華爲、思科、Intel、XILINX等IT廠商,他們需要推進雲、AI技術等在製造業的應用,因此,這個力量會比較強大,而目前主流的自動化廠商ABB及其旗下B&R,也包括其它廠商如SIEMENS、Bosch Rexroth、Rockwell AB等均已經推出進入測試階段的TSN技術與產品,因此,在可預見的未來,OPC UA TSN將成爲一個主流的技術。應該說,TSN技術會較之以往的通信技術發展更快。

技術最主要服務於應用的需要,而工業互聯、智能製造的確迫切需要數據的透明互聯,這樣才能實現柔性製造的協同、大數據分析與優化、人工智能與製造的結合實現全局的優化來挖掘製造中的數據潛力,借用IT技術服務於產業升級。

4.TSN是一項技術嗎?

嚴格來說,TSN是一系列的通信標準與規範,它由精確時鐘同步IEEE802.1ASrev、IEEE802.1Qbv基於通道預留的數據流通信、IEEE802.1Qbu+IEEE802.3br基於搶佔式MAC的數據、Qcc網絡與用戶配置、QCB無縫冗餘等標準構成。

5.爲什麼要採用OPC UA TSN?

網絡連接包括了互聯、互通、語義互操作幾個層面的問題,現場總線在上世紀70年代出現,在90年達到高峯,但引發了“總線之爭”,各種現場總線的電平、接口、帶寬、節點間距等都不一致,無法實現物理的連接,並且延遲大、帶寬低,無法滿足更大的數據傳輸與實時響應,因此基於以太網技術的實時通信自2001年出現,實時以太網解決了傳統總線的帶寬、介質、節點間距、電平等的一致,但不同的應用層仍然需要大量的軟件編程、配置、測試等開發,這使得IT與OT協同中,IT訪問OT不具有經濟性,因此,迫切需要在異構網絡中實現語義互操作,即相互識別語義,這需要規與標準的一致性,而OPC UA則解決語義互操作的問題,因此,IIC的IIRA架構、工業4.0組織的RAMI4.0架構均將OPC UA設爲實現架構的通信規範與標準。

TSN則是爲了解決其中的網絡不一致問題,即IT運營如雲端應用與服務、MES/ERP等都是採用非週期性數據,其對網絡要求是容量大、帶寬高、高安全性,而OT則是實時性、穩定性的要求,這導致兩種數據無法在同一網絡傳輸,而TSN就通過在MAC上SDN(軟件定義網絡)思想對在該網段內的實時數據進行預先分配通道、預留通道機制,而其它非週期性數據則按照優先級,這兩種模式混合進行的方式來進行數據在同一網絡進行傳輸。

TSN與OPC UA共同完成了對整個網絡從底層到應用層的規範與統一,成爲未來實現整個工業互聯的必然之路。

5.OPC UA最大的作用是什麼?

OPC UA不僅實現語義互操作,而且最爲重要在於OPC UA提供了信息模型,即,爲協同應用提供了一個信息架構,這個架構可以快速的模塊化方式獲取數據,簡單的配置即可實現對數據的整體採集,減少了工程量,包括開發調試方面,而另一方面,不僅有基礎信息模型,還提供針對垂直行業的信息模型,如基於OMAC/PackML—針對包裝工業的、EUROMAP針對塑料工業、AutomationML針對汽車工業、ISA-針對MES等數據集成的標準與規範,這使得OPC UA成爲了各個產業可以語義互操作的關鍵。

OPC UA也提供面向服務的架構,使得針對網絡的開發變得更爲簡單,對於OPC UA新增的Pub/Sub機制(發佈者與訂閱者)可以讓網絡帶寬資源消耗更低,而且可以提高網絡實時性。

OPC UA不僅是通信規範,也是降低整個工業互聯中開發工作量、項目實施的關鍵規範與標準。

6.OPC UA TSN在全球的狀態如何?

目前OPC UA基金會有全球4000多名會議,涉及主流的IT與OT廠商,在中國OPC UA基金會祕書處放在工控網,TSN目前由AVnu組織來運營,TSN目前標準由IEEE在制定,目前在歐洲LNI、美國的IIC、中國的ECC都在建Testbed,企業可以參與並將其開發的測試產品與其它產品進行互操作測試,以確保數據交互的透明。

7.OPC UA TSN開發該怎麼進行?

OPC UA有幾家SDK的提供商,具體請諮詢OPCUA基金會的官網。OPC UA也有開源協議棧open62451--在網上可以下載到免費試用。TSN技術目前由各家公司開發,類似奧地利的TTTech等公司可以提供相應的開發支持服務,Intel、XINLINX、TI、NXP等芯片製造商也提供TSN開發板,具體請諮詢這些公司。

8.TSN的性能如何?

目前根據貝加萊開發的TSN技術測試,基於千兆以太網技術,採用全雙工模式,最快可以達到10微秒的循環週期,當然這是網絡達到的性能,整體的循環週期也由控制器本身的循環週期設定來計算--據2017年SPS展會的TSN演示系統10000個I/O點(200個節點),5個高清攝像頭,所有數據刷新爲100微秒,相對現有的現場總線,網絡節點數增加對性能的影響較小。


有關OPC UA TSN的一些常見問題

i4CN(工業4.0中國-簡稱),是中國最系統化、最全面的工業4.0、工業互聯網、智能製造、無人工廠領域的第三方諮詢公司。公司整合華爲、博世、騰訊、美的等專家,首家提供工業4.0整合方案,包括i4技術項目、i4四大管理體系、十大思想變革的三層金字塔式諮詢架構;能夠指導企業實施專業化的工業4.0變革和無人工廠規劃建設與運營管理。助力國家實現中國製造2025的宏偉藍圖。

有關OPC UA TSN的一些常見問題

樑卓業 i4CN首席諮詢顧問中國工業4.0、智能製造、無人工廠、工業互聯網專家,華爲ISC、IPD體系專家華爲ISC+項目組成員,智能製造標杆車間項目經理工業4.0十大思想變革、無人工廠建設體系首創人中山大學麻省理工學院雙MBA,廣東工業大學機電學院本科歡迎需要導入華爲ISC、IPD體系,實施工業4.0無人工廠的企業與i4CN合作。

(請搜索i4CN樑卓業老師相關課程視頻並進一步瞭解)

相关文章